What is the difference between Contract Rn Marketing vs Contract Rn?

AspectContract Rn MarketingContract Rn
CertificationsRN license, marketing or healthcare certificationsRN license, healthcare certifications
Work EnvironmentHealthcare settings with marketing responsibilitiesHealthcare settings, primarily patient care
Employer & Industry UsageHospitals, clinics, healthcare marketing firmsHospitals, clinics, healthcare providers
Common Search & ComparisonYesYes

The main difference is that Contract Rn Marketing combines nursing expertise with marketing duties, often in healthcare promotion roles. Contract Rn focuses solely on patient care as a registered nurse. While both roles require RN licensure, Contract Rn Marketing involves additional marketing skills and responsibilities in healthcare settings, making it suitable for nurses interested in communication and promotion within the healthcare industry.
